The Dynamic Duo: Mercury and the Signs

Mercury itself is a neutral planet, meaning it takes on the characteristics of the sign it occupies, the planets it aspects (casts its influence upon), and the house (Bhava) it resides in. The zodiac signs (Rashis) act like filters, colouring Mercury's inherent qualities. Just like water takes the shape of the vessel it's poured into, Mercury's energy adapts to the nature of the sign it sits in. This interaction creates the unique mental blueprint we call your thinking style.

Understanding Mercury's Placement in Your Vedic Chart

Your Vedic birth chart, or Kundali, is a snapshot of the cosmos at the exact moment of your birth. It tells us not just your Sun sign or your Moon sign (Chandra Rashi), but also where Mercury was located in relation to the zodiac signs. While Western astrology uses tropical zodiac, Vedic astrology uses the sidereal zodiac, which accounts for the precession of the equinoxes, making it slightly different.

Lagna, Rashi, and Mercury's Influence

The Ascendant (Lagna) is your rising sign, representing your overall personality and physical self. Your Moon sign (Rashi) reflects your emotional core and deepest desires. Mercury's position then adds another crucial layer, describing how your intellect operates within the context of your overall personality and emotional landscape. For example, a person with a fiery Aries Lagna might have a quick intellect, but if their Mercury is in a watery sign like Cancer, their communication might be more emotionally nuanced than outwardly aggressive.

Dasha Periods and Mercury's Role

Vedic astrology also uses a unique timing system called Mahadasha (the 120-year planetary life-cycle) and Antardasha (sub-periods). During Mercury's Dasha, its influence becomes particularly prominent. If you're going through a Mercury Dasha, you might find yourself more inclined towards learning, business ventures, or improving your communication skills. Even if Mercury is not your Dasha lord, its placement in your chart always shapes your fundamental thinking processes.

Beyond the Sign: Other Factors Influencing Mercury

While the sign placement of Mercury is foundational, it's never the whole story. Vedic astrology is a nuanced system, and other factors significantly modify Mercury's expression.

The Role of Houses (Bhavas)

The house (Bhava) where Mercury sits tells us the *area of life* where your thinking and communication will be most active. For instance, Mercury in the 7th house (house of relationships) will make you think a lot about partnerships and how you communicate in them. Mercury in the 10th house (house of career) would make your communication and intellect central to your professional life. So, even if you have Mercury in analytical Virgo, its placement in the 5th house (house of creativity and children) might make you a meticulous planner for creative projects or an organized teacher for children, rather than just an accountant.

Aspects (Drishti) from Other Planets

Planets aspecting Mercury also play a huge role. For example:

  • Jupiter's (Guru) aspect: Bestows wisdom, optimism, and ethical communication. You might become a revered teacher or philosopher.
  • Saturn's (Shani) aspect: Adds seriousness, discipline, and practicality to your thoughts. Your communication might be slow, deliberate, but very precise and responsible.
  • Mars's (Mangal) aspect: Can make communication sharp, aggressive, and argumentative, but also quick and decisive. (If you want to know more about how your drive and passion work, check out our article on Mars in Each Sign: Your Drive and Passion Type).
  • Venus's (Shukra) aspect: Brings charm, diplomacy, and creativity to your communication. You might be skilled in arts or negotiation. (For insights into your relationship dynamics, explore our post on Venus in Each Sign: Your Love Style Decoded).

Conjunctions: When Planets Sit Together

When Mercury sits with another planet, their energies blend. A common and auspicious conjunction is Mercury with the Sun (Surya), creating what is known as Budhaditya Yoga, often blessing the native with sharp intellect and good communication skills, especially if it's within a few degrees. But even this yoga has nuances depending on the sign and house.

Retrograde Mercury: A Different Dimension

When Mercury is retrograde (appears to move backward from Earth's perspective), it often suggests an internalised communication style, deeper introspection, or a tendency to revisit past ideas. It doesn't mean bad luck, but rather a different mode of intellectual processing.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Interpreting Mercury

It's easy to fall into traps when analyzing a single planetary placement. Here are a few common pitfalls to steer clear of:
  • Isolating Mercury: Never look at Mercury in isolation. It's always part of a larger cosmic tapestry. Its sign, house, aspects, and conjunctions all interact. A Mercury in Virgo, for example, might be highly analytical, but if it's in the 8th house (house of hidden things and transformation), that analysis will be geared towards research or uncovering secrets, not just daily tasks.
  • Ignoring Dasha Periods: While your Mercury sign is a constant, its manifestation can be more pronounced or subdued depending on which planetary Dasha you're currently experiencing. During a strong Jupiter Dasha, even a challenging Mercury might find a wiser, more ethical outlet.
  • Solely Relying on Western Tropical Calculations: As mentioned, Vedic astrology uses the sidereal zodiac, which is usually about 23-24 degrees behind the Western tropical system. So, if your Western Mercury is in Aries, your Vedic Mercury might actually be in Pisces. Always get a proper Vedic chart done to ensure accuracy.
  • Over-Generalization: While the descriptions above give a general flavour, two people with Mercury in the same sign won't be identical. Their Lagna, other planetary positions, nakshatras (lunar mansions), and even divisional charts will add layers of unique expression.

Gemstone & Mantra Remedies for Mercury (Budha Graha)

For those looking to enhance or balance Mercury's energy, traditional Vedic remedies include:

  • Gemstone: Wearing an emerald (Panna) can strengthen Mercury, but always consult a qualified astrologer before wearing any gemstone, as its suitability depends on your entire chart.
  • Mantra: Chanting the Mercury Bija Mantra "Om Bram Brim Braum Sah Budhaya Namaha" or the Vishnu Sahasranama can be beneficial.
  • Donations: Donating green clothes, green lentils (moong dal), or books on Wednesdays (ruled by Mercury) can appease the planet.
  • Fasting: Observing a fast on Wednesdays can also be a remedial measure.

Frequently Asked Questions About Mercury in Vedic Astrology

What is the significance of Mercury in Vedic astrology?

Mercury (Budha) is known as the prince of planets and governs intellect, communication, logic, analytical ability, learning, memory, speech, and quick decision-making. It represents your mental processing and how you interact with the world intellectually.

How is Mercury different from the Moon (Chandra) in Vedic astrology?

While both relate to the mind, the Moon governs your emotions, instincts, and subconscious mind – your feelings and inner world. Mercury, on the other hand, rules your conscious intellect, rational thought, and how you articulate those thoughts and feelings externally.

Does Mercury Retrograde affect everyone the same way?

No, Mercury Retrograde affects everyone differently. Its impact depends on where it retrogrades in your personal birth chart (which house and sign), its strength, and your current Dasha period. While general communication mishaps might be common, for some, it can be a period of profound introspection and revisiting past projects or ideas, leading to breakthroughs.

Can Mercury influence career choices?

Absolutely! A strong Mercury often points towards careers in communication, media, writing, teaching, accounting, law, technology, or any field requiring sharp intellect, analytical skills, and effective communication. The sign and house placement further refine these indications.

Is Mercury always beneficial in a birth chart?

While Mercury is generally considered a benefic planet, especially when strong, its effects can vary. If it's debilitated (e.g., in Pisces), heavily afflicted by malefic planets, or poorly placed in a difficult house, it can lead to challenges in communication, learning disabilities, or nervous temperament. However, even such placements offer opportunities for growth and self-improvement through remedies and conscious effort.
